首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Laravel灯塔限制突变域

是指在Laravel框架中使用灯塔(Lighthouse)工具来进行API性能测试和监控时,对于API的限制和突变域的管理。

  1. 概念:Laravel是一款流行的PHP开发框架,而灯塔是Laravel框架的一个扩展包,用于测试和监控API的性能。限制突变域是指在API的开发和维护过程中,对于API的限制和突变进行管理和控制的范围。
  2. 分类:限制突变域可以分为两个方面:
    • 限制域:指对API的请求频率、并发数、访问权限等进行限制的范围。通过设置限制域,可以防止恶意请求和过度使用API资源。
    • 突变域:指API的变更和升级对现有系统和用户的影响范围。通过管理突变域,可以减少API变更对系统稳定性和用户体验的影响。
  • 优势:Laravel灯塔限制突变域的优势包括:
    • 提供了简单易用的API性能测试和监控工具,方便开发人员进行性能优化和故障排查。
    • 可以通过设置限制域,保护API资源免受恶意请求和过度使用的影响。
    • 管理突变域可以减少API变更对系统稳定性和用户体验的影响,提高系统的可维护性和可扩展性。
  • 应用场景:Laravel灯塔限制突变域适用于以下场景:
    • 在开发和维护API时,需要对API的性能进行测试和监控。
    • 需要对API的请求频率、并发数、访问权限等进行限制和管理。
    • 需要减少API变更对系统稳定性和用户体验的影响。
  • 推荐的腾讯云相关产品和产品介绍链接地址:
    • 腾讯云API网关:https://cloud.tencent.com/product/apigateway
    •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
    • 腾讯云容器服务(TKE):https://cloud.tencent.com/product/tke
    • 腾讯云数据库(TencentDB):https://cloud.tencent.com/product/cdb
    •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PHP 禁止跨 - 限制 - 不限制详解

先来了解一下什么是跨: 1.什么是跨?跨:指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器对javascript施加的安全限制。...例如:a页面想获取b页面资源,如果a、b页面的协议、域名、端口、子域名不同,所进行的访问行动都是跨的,而浏览器为了安全问题一般都限制了跨访问,也就是不允许跨请求资源。...注意:跨限制访问,其实是浏览器的限制。理解这一点很重要!!!...同源策略:是指协议,域名,端口都要相同,其中有一个不同都会产生跨; 如果是用的jsonp就没有跨这个限制 限制域名 1、允许单个域名访问 header('Access-Control-Allow-Origin

2.6K20
  • laravel如何开启跨功能示例详解

    前言 本文主要给大家介绍了关于laravel开启跨功能的相关内容,分享出来供大家参考学习,下面话不多说了,来一起看看详细的介绍吧。...跨的请求 出于安全性的原因,浏览器会限制 Script 中的跨请求。...由于 XMLHttpRequest 遵循同源策略,所有使用 XMLHttpRequest 构造 HTTP 请求的应用只能访问自己的域名,如果需要构造跨的请求,那么开发者需要配合浏览器做出一些允许跨的配置...,浏览器会预发送一个非简单方式的请求,来判断给定资源是否准备接受跨资源访问 服务端应用通过检查请求头部的 Orign 来判定请求是否跨。...中间件 在 Laravel 中允许跨请求,我们可以构建一个追加响应的中间件,用来添加专门处理跨的请求的响应头: <?

    1.1K30

    Laravel解决方案「建议收藏」

    我们在用 laravel 进行开发的时候,特别是前后端完全分离的时候,由于前端项目运行在自己机器的指定端口 (也可能是其他人的机器) , 例如 localhost:8000 , 而 laravel 程序又运行在另一个端口...,这样就跨了,而由于浏览器的同源策略,跨请求是非法的。...新建一个中间件 书写中间件内容 然后在内核文件注册该中间件 然后你就会发现前端页面已经可以发送跨请求了。...会多出一次 method 为 options 的请求是正常的,因为浏览器要先判断该服务器是否允许该跨请求。...补充 有时候返回的不是 laravel 的 response 对象而是 Symfony 的 response,所以会报 $response->header 方法找不到,所以添加 header 的方法要简单改一下

    1.4K30

    如何取消Chrome浏览器跨请求限制、跨域名携带Cookie限制、跨域名操作iframe限制

    取消跨限制、跨域名携带Cookie限制、跨域名操作iframe限制之后的Chrome可以更加方便Web前端开发,同时也可以作为一个完美的爬虫框架。...所有版本的Chrome浏览器下载:https://lanzoui.com/b138066 跨请求限制 1.什么是跨请求限制? 当协议、子域名、主域名、端口号中任意一个不相同时,都算作不同。...不同之间相互请求资源,就算作“跨”,正常情况下浏览器会阻止XMLHttpRequest对象的跨请求。 2.如何取消跨请求限制?...; 跨携带Cookie限制 1.什么是跨携带Cookie?...假设接口需要登录,就算我们已经登录了,跨访问B域名接口因为没有携带Cookie,请求也是没有登录状态的。 2.如何解除限制

    6.6K30

    laravel框架操作sql时使用Scope作用

    应用场景 某些SQL语句需要加某些共同的条件,例如status > 0,如果我们每条SQL语句都加的话显然是很麻烦的,作为一个优雅的框架,当然有相应的解决办法 编写作用 Laravel 应用默认并没有为作用预定义文件夹...builder, Model $model) { return $builder->where('status', '>', 0); } } 使用作用...只需要在你需要使用的模型的"boot启动"方法中使用static::addGlobalScope(new 你的作用类); <?...可以通过调用以下方法移除作用 ScopeTest::withoutGlobalScope(StatusScope::class)->get(); //移除指定作用...([oneScope::class, twoScope::class])->get(); //移除某些作用 Eloquent模型方法前加上一个 scope前缀来使用作用 <?

    80210

    浏览器跨限制:为什么浏览器不能跨发送Ajax请求?

    前言 在前端开发中,我们经常会遇到浏览器跨限制的问题,尤其是在发送Ajax请求时。本文将解释什么是跨请求,并探讨浏览器限制请求的原因以及可行的解决方案。 什么是跨请求?...跨请求会违反这一策略,因此浏览器会阻止该请求的发送。 2 安全性考虑 浏览器跨限制是出于安全性考虑。同源策略的实施可以防止恶意脚本通过跨请求获取用户的敏感数据。...跨解决方案 1 JSONP JSONP(JSON with Padding)是一种利用标签不受同源策略限制的特性进行跨请求的方法。...这样实现了间接跨请求,绕过了浏览器的跨限制。 总结 浏览器跨限制是为了保护用户数据安全和防止恶意行为。同源策略限制了浏览器的跨请求能力。...通过使用JSONP、CORS或代理服务器等解决方案,可以克服浏览器的跨限制,实现安全可靠的跨请求。在开发过程中,我们应该根据具体需求选择合适的跨解决方案,确保应用程序的安全性和功能完整性。

    40720
    领券